Print Bykaz 1 is a very light, normal width, medium contrast, reverse italic, normal x-height font.

A casual handwritten print with a monoline feel and softly rounded terminals. Strokes show gentle wobble and natural pressure variation, giving letters an uneven, organic rhythm without breaking legibility. Proportions are mixed and slightly irregular, with open counters and simple, unadorned forms; curves are broad and corners tend to be softened rather than sharply angular. The overall texture is airy and light, with spacing that reads like natural handwriting rather than rigid typesetting.

Works well for short-to-medium text where a friendly, human voice is important: casual branding, posters, packaging callouts, social media graphics, invitations, and classroom or craft-oriented materials. It can also serve effectively for headings and pull quotes where a handwritten tone is desired while maintaining clarity.

The font conveys an easygoing, friendly tone—informal and personable, like quick note-taking with a felt-tip pen. Its small inconsistencies add warmth and a slightly quirky charm, keeping it playful without becoming messy. The result feels approachable and human, suited to relaxed communication.

The design appears intended to mimic tidy, everyday handwriting in a clean print style—prioritizing warmth, approachability, and quick readability over strict geometric uniformity. Its controlled irregularities suggest a purposeful handmade aesthetic that feels personal and conversational.

Capital forms are straightforward and readable, while lowercase shows more personality through varied bowl sizes, occasional loop-like shapes, and gently tilted strokes. Numerals share the same hand-drawn character, with simple, open constructions that keep them clear at a glance. Overall consistency suggests a deliberate “neat hand” look rather than fully rough sketching.
